209 changes: 209 additions & 0 deletions chainforge/react-server/src/backend/jsonToYml.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,209 @@
import * as yaml from "js-yaml";
import JSZip from "jszip";
import { saveAs } from "file-saver";

function cleanText(text: string): string {
return '"' + text.replace(/\s*\n\s*/g, " ").trim() + '"';
}

export async function jsontoYml(
json_data: string,
title: string,
max_retry = 0,
threads = 1,
) {
try {
const non_used_nodes = new Set<string>();
const json = JSON.parse(json_data);
const nodes = json.nodes;
const links = json.edges;
const yml_nodes: any[] = [];
const zip = new JSZip();
for (const node of nodes) {
if (node.type === "prompt") {
const llms = [];
for (const llm of node.data.llms) {
const yml_llm: { [key: string]: any } = {
key: llm.key,
name: llm.name,
model: llm.model,
emoji: llm.emoji,
base_model: llm.base_model,
temp: llm.temp,
};
for (const key of Object.keys(llm.settings)) {
if (key !== "response_format" && llm.settings[key]) {
if (
(key === "tools" || key === "stop") &&
llm.settings[key].length === 0
) {
continue;
}
yml_llm[key] = llm.settings[key];
}
}
llms.push(yml_llm);
}
let iterations: number;
if (isNaN(Number(node.data.n))) {
iterations = 1;
} else {
iterations = Number(node.data.n);
}
const yml_node = {
template: {
name: node.id,
value: node.data.prompt,
iterations,
llms,
},
};
yml_nodes.push(yml_node);
}
// We need to create a csv file for each dataset node
else if (node.type === "textfields") {
const yml_node = {
dataset: {
name: node.id,
path: `../files/${node.id}.csv`,
},
};
// Create the csv file with the text fields
let csv = "output\n";
for (const key of Object.keys(node.data.fields)) {
const value = cleanText(node.data.fields[key]);
csv += `${value}\n`;
}
// Save the csv file
zip.file(`${node.id}.csv`, csv);
yml_nodes.push(yml_node);
} else if (node.type === "evaluator") {
if (node.data.language === "javascript") {
const yml_node = {
evaluator: {
type: "javascript",
name: node.id,
return_type: "string",
file: `../files/${node.id}.js`,
},
};
// Create the javascript file
const js_code = node.data.code;
zip.file(`${node.id}.js`, js_code);
yml_nodes.push(yml_node);
} else if (node.type === "python") {
const yml_node = {
evaluator: {
type: "python",
name: node.id,
return_type: "string",
file: `../files/${node.id}.py`,
},
};
// Create the python file
const py_code = node.data.code;
zip.file(`${node.id}.py`, py_code);
yml_nodes.push(yml_node);
}
} else if (node.type === "processor") {
if (node.data.language === "javascript") {
const yml_node = {
processor: {
type: "javascript",
name: node.id,
file: `../files/${node.id}.js`,
},
};
// Create the javascript file
const js_code = node.data.code;
zip.file(`${node.id}.js`, js_code);
yml_nodes.push(yml_node);
} else if (node.type === "python") {
const yml_node = {
processor: {
type: "python",
name: node.id,
file: `../files/${node.id}.py`,
},
};
// Create the python file
const py_code = node.data.code;
zip.file(`${node.id}.py`, py_code);
yml_nodes.push(yml_node);
}
} else if (node.type === "table") {
const yml_node = {
dataset: {
name: node.id,
path: `../files/${node.id}.csv`,
},
};
// Create the csv file with the table data
const row = node.data.rows[0];
let headers = Object.keys(row);
// remove the key '__uid' from headers
headers = headers.filter((header) => header !== "__uid");
let csv = headers.join(",") + "\n";
for (const row of node.data.rows) {
const values = headers.map((header) => cleanText(row[header]));
csv += values.join(",") + "\n";
}
// Save the csv file
zip.file(`${node.id}.csv`, csv);
yml_nodes.push(yml_node);
} else if (node.type === "csv") {
const yml_node = {
dataset: {
name: node.id,
path: `../files/${node.id}.csv`,
},
};
// Create the csv file with the csv data
const csv_data: string[] = node.data.fields;
let csv = "output\n";
for (const value of csv_data) {
csv += `${cleanText(value)}\n`;
}
// Save the csv file
zip.file(`${node.id}.csv`, csv);
yml_nodes.push(yml_node);
}
// else if(node.type === 'simpleval'){}
// else if(node.type === 'join'){}
// else if(node.type === 'split'){}
else {
non_used_nodes.add(node.id);
}
}
const yml_links: any[] = [];
for (const link of links) {
// If the source or target node is not used, skip the link
if (non_used_nodes.has(link.source) || non_used_nodes.has(link.target)) {
continue;
}
const yml_link = {
source: link.source,
target: link.target,
source_var: link.sourceHandle,
target_var: link.targetHandle,
};
yml_links.push(yml_link);
}
// Create the YAML file
const yml_data = {
experiment: {
title,
max_retry,
threads,
},
nodes: yml_nodes,
links: yml_links,
};
const yml_string = yaml.dump(yml_data);
zip.file(`${title}.yml`, yml_string);
const blob = await zip.generateAsync({ type: "blob" });
saveAs(blob, `${title}.zip`);
} catch (error) {
console.error("Error parsing JSON data:", error);
}
}
